orphanage

6 senses · Free VividLex dictionary · Thesaurus

  1. 1. n. The state of being an orphan; orphanhood; orphans, collectively. Source: opted
  2. 2. n. An institution or asylum for the care of orphans. Source: opted
  3. 3. n. the condition of being a child without living parents Source: wordnet
  4. 4. n. a public institution for the care of orphans Source: wordnet
